In June 1971, Alice Sanders is celebrating her sixth birthday at her family's Cornish country home in Lostmor.
By the end of the evening, an event has occurred that is so horrific it will change the family's lives forever.
Years later, following the death of her mother, Alice's sister, Lily, reluctantly returns to Cornwall for the reading of a mysterious will. Once there, with the help of new-found friends, she unravels a web of secrets surrounding her family's past, finds love, and unlocks the reasons for the nightmares that have plagued her since that fateful night.
Ann Smythe is a Bristolian who, in her younger years, worked a variety of jobs, including a stint as a 'runner' delivering medical files to hospital wards, a trainee nurse, and a plug-and-lamp switchboard operator for a famous hotel chain. While working at the hotel, she discovered a revolving book rack in the lobby kiosk, leading to a fascination with dark, suspenseful thrillers and a lifelong interest in Stephen King's work.
Finally honing her skills as a copy editor, she began her journey as a writer in 2020, and Secrets of Lostmor is her debut novel. Now living in North Somerset, she spends her days writing, drinking tea, and pandering to her elderly Jack Russell's eccentric needs!
